by Drew Daywalt | Ages 1–3 | Emotional Development
Each crayon has a feeling—and they’re not afraid to show it! In this playful board book, little readers meet a cast of colorful crayons expressing emotions from joy to sadness to pride. It’s a gentle, engaging way to help children name their feelings and begin to understand the emotions of others.
Perfect for toddlers and preschoolers just starting to explore the world of big feelings, this book turns everyday emotions into something bright, fun, and deeply relatable.
